I know this fork, and with the changes presented in this patch, slock is just as secure as his version. The difference is that he for instance implemented ways to upload webcam images to imgur, send SMS's and auto-shutdown when the user tries to switch VT's. I think these changes are not necessary. If somebody tries to change VT's, so be it! Especially because the shutdown sequence can open other attack surfaces, which he also took care of mostly, by disallowing the use of Sysrq in the shutdown sequence. In my opinion, with a strong password and setting the configs as in the manpage, slock is damn secure.
